		<description>You may want to consider this:
For a standalone DVD player, buy any Japanese brand (Samsung is a very good example) and search for DVD player unlock codes in Google. Almost all standalone DVD players can be unlocked through a special code with their remote controllers (this means they will be able to play any region DVDs).

For a computer/notebook DVD player (it seems this is your specific case), search for DVD Region Unlocker software, such as DVD Idle&#039;s DVD Region-Free (http://www.dvdidle.com/dvd-region-free.htm), Slysoft&#039;s AnyDVD (http://www.slysoft.com/en/anydvd.html) or DVD Region Free Master (http://www.dvdregionmaster.com/).
